关于一道数学题,怎么想也绕不过弯!尽量说的细一点,我比较笨

1个回答

  • 可以这样理解,假设参加宴会的人依次排队,第1个进门的人会和后面的每一个人握手如果有n个人,那他就要握n-1次手,第二个人因为已经和第一个握过手了(握手是相互的,你和我握过手,那我和你也握过手),所以他还要握n-2次手,……,倒数第2个人只要和最后一个人再握一次手,所以他还要再握一次,最后一个人因为他已经和所有的人都握过手了,所以不要再握手了.这样就是从n-1,n-n,n-3,……2,1 ,这是一个等差数列,一共有n个数,它们的和可以用(首项+末项)*项数/2来计算,也就是N(N-1)/2

    这样也就不难理解2个人只要握1次手,3个人就是1+2=3次,4个人就是1+2+3=6次,n个人就是1+2+3+……+(n-1)=N(N-1)/2次,20个人就是(1+19)*19/2=190次.

    参加一次聚会的每两人都握了一次手,所有人共握手10次.有多少人参加聚会?

    如果用小学的方法只能推理,看看从1一直加到几等于10,应该是1+2+3+4=10次,因此参加聚会的应该是5人.